Output e757629363de2f4fdf3619f8c22b937a7f1d250497a3a4b1dc17ac400dafbb8a:0

value
106490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62867c146a7f916ed7416f51045e4e7cb187368e OP_EQUAL
address
3AfyFW8EtaJKJw4zf6fmM1tQABykjyH39U
transaction
e757629363de2f4fdf3619f8c22b937a7f1d250497a3a4b1dc17ac400dafbb8a
spent
true